Job Description
Data Scientist – Analyst
MedReview
• Collaborate with ML engineers and data platform teams to design, implement, and maintain the feature store architecture for both offline (batch) and online (real-time) use cases. • Identify, define, and engineer high-quality features from various raw data sources (databases, APIs, streaming data) using statistical analysis and domain knowledge. • Partner with database administrators, clinical experts, data scientists, ML engineers, and business stakeholders to promote feature reuse, define governance standards, track feature lineage, and ensure data consistency across models. • Build and optimize ingestion and transformation pipelines using distributed data frameworks to populate the feature store, ensuring data accuracy, reliability, and freshness. • Generate training and testing datasets from the feature store and work with ML engineers to ensure seamless feature serving for model inference in production environments. • Develop monitoring and alerting frameworks to track feature data quality, integrity, and latency, proactively identifying and resolving issues. • Document feature definitions, data sources, and usage best practices, and effectively communicate complex technical concepts and insights to technical and non-technical audiences.
Job Requirements
- Bachelor's or Master's degree in Computer Science, Data Science, Statistics, or a related quantitative field
- 3+ years of experience in data science, data engineering, or MLOps roles, with a focus on data infrastructure and machine learning workflows.
- 1+ years of experience in a health care industry company or familiarity with health care claims, coding and clinical decision making
- Strong programming skills in Python, R and SQL
- Experience with data processing frameworks (e.g., Spark, Flink, Airflow).
- Hands-on experience with feature store technologies (e.g., Feast, SageMaker Feature Store, Tecton, or custom implementations) is preferred.
- Familiarity with c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, or GCP) and related data services.
- Knowledge of machine learning fundamentals, statistical modeling, and data visualization tools.
- Familiarity with Clickhouse or similar technologies is a plus
- Experience working in an Agile environment

Data Science Interns at QuantCo will learn what it takes to create impact from data: identifying the right framework and questions to translate a business challenge into a statistical problem; locating and combining data sources as well as transforming large datasets; running in-depth analyses; building machine learning models that automate large-scale decisions and integrating them into live business processes; and interpreting, visualizing, and communicating results to internal and external stakeholders.
